Output 403924ebe87e749e6fd3f84b642432be2d3a39053f890c66796c1de6e77a4ec6:61

value
110326
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a5e3daec477aaa93ac41eb0d8591e7e772561d338f159521f047537c70b97c04
address
bc1p5h3a4mz8024f8tzpavxcty08uae9v8fn3u2e2g0sgafhcu9e0szqk7yw3f
transaction
403924ebe87e749e6fd3f84b642432be2d3a39053f890c66796c1de6e77a4ec6
confirmations
27327
spent
true